Pacifica is a coastal community with a population of 33,440 and steady growth at 0.40% annually. That measured expansion means construction and landscaping demand is consistent—favoring incremental home projects, front‑yard upgrades, and targeted drainage or hardscape work rather than large, rapid development. Pacifica's climate combines about 204 sunny days per year with roughly 49.77 inches of annual rainfall and sits in USDA hardiness zone 9a, so materials must perform across wet winters and sun‑driven dry spells. Homeowners typically need a mix of aggregates, soils, and organic products that balance drainage, erosion control, and plant health; choosing quality bulk materials up front reduces rework, improves storm resilience, and supports the outdoor living and low‑maintenance landscape trends common in the area. Local soils and Pacifica's weather patterns can accelerate erosion, cause settling in fresh fills, and stress plantings during seasonal swings. Materials that resist washout, compact predictably, and retain moisture under repeated sun exposure will perform best, while poorly graded or overly sandy fills can lead to post‑storm problems. For homeowners that means prioritizing proper gradation, organic content in soil mixes, and erosion‑control approaches when planning driveways, terraces, or garden beds. Quantity depends on area and depth: for example, a 2-car driveway about 20 by 20 feet at 3 inches deep is roughly 4 cubic yards (about 5–6 tons depending on material). A small backyard top-dress or pathway can be as little as the 3-ton minimum order. Use our online material calculator or contact our team with your dimensions for a precise estimate.

Yes, most local suppliers and contracted haulers deliver to residential addresses, but placement depends on truck access, property slope, and safety. Dump trucks are usually tri-axle and drivers will assess whether they can place material in your preferred spot; tailgate spreading may be offered at the driver’s discretion. Provide clear delivery notes and photos at checkout to help determine feasibility.

For slopes and drainage, select well-draining aggregates and consider using heavier, angular materials where stability is needed, or finer graded materials for surface control and planting beds. Combining aggregates with proper grading, drains, and erosion-control fabric typically performs better than material choice alone. Discuss your slope, runoff patterns, and planting plans with our team to pick the right combination for long-term stability.
Note driveway width, overhead clearances, turning radius, slope steepness, and street parking rules before ordering, since most deliveries use tri-axle dump trucks that need room to maneuver. Sharing photos and exact placement notes at checkout helps suppliers plan the safest drop location and avoid extra fees. If access is tight, smaller trucks or multiple smaller loads may be necessary.
